How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Highwood Estates?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Highwood Estates Studio Apartments | $1,445 | $750 | $2,289 |
Highwood Estates 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,492 | $825 | $2,918 |
Highwood Estates 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,912 | $960 | $7,157 |
Highwood Estates 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,250 | $1,538 | $7,342 |

Getting Around the Highwood Estates Neighborhood in Milwaukee, WI
Walk Score®
62 / 100
Somewhat Walkable
Some err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
55 / 100
Bikeable
Some b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
41 / 100
Some Transit
A few nearby public transportation options
